Crockpot Crack Potato Soup

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 lbs russet potatoes, peeled and cubed
  • 6 slices thick-cut bacon, chopped
  • 1 small onion, finely di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 cups low-sodium ch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 2 green onions, sliced (for garnish)
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 tsp dried thyme

Instructions

  1. In a skillet over medium heat, cook the chopped bacon until crispy (about 7 minutes). Drain excess fat but leave some for flavor.
  2. Sauté the diced onion in the same skillet until translucent (about 5 minutes), then add minced garlic for an additional minute.
  3. Place cubed potatoes, cooked bacon, sautéed onion and garlic in a crockpot along with chicken broth, thyme, salt, and pepper. Stir well.
  4. Cover and cook on low for 6-8 hours or high for 4 hours until potatoes are tender.
  5. Stir in heavy cream and shredded cheddar until melted (about 5 minutes on low heat).
  6. Serve hot with sliced green onions on top.
